About The Position

This position will assist retail store management in training and motivating retail staff, meeting performance and safety goals/standards and controlling company assets.

Responsibilities

  • Perform all Retail Generalist functions in the store
  • Greet and assist customers and donors in a courteous, professional, and helpful manner and issue receipts as needed
  • Open/close store as required following appropriate procedures
  • Act as Manager on Duty as necessary
  • Complete daily breakdown audit, store bank deposit, and reconciling cash drawers
  • Responsible for authorizing store discounts according to agency standards
  • Provide on-the-job training and onboarding for new and existing employees
  • Support all Mission-related programs in the retail stores
  • Oversee community service workers and assign work as needed
  • Investigate and document on the job injuries of all direct reports
  • Accountable for inventory control in new goods, soft lines and hard lines
  • Maintain a clean, organized, safe store and production environment
  • Ensure appropriate and safe use and storage of Goodwill tools, equipment and property
  • Maintain daily production log on all donations, production staff, tracking individual’s productivity and overall store production
